Fibroblast pictures provide an insightful look into these essential cells that contribute significantly to our body's healing processes. Fibroblasts are responsible for producing collagen and other fibers, making them a key player in the maintenance of connective tissues. When you view fibroblast pictures, you can see the diverse shapes and sizes of these cells, which often appear elongated and spindle-shaped.
Understanding fibroblasts is crucial for various fields, including dermatology and regenerative medicine. Here are some important points to consider:
- Fibroblasts are found in many tissues, including skin, tendons, and ligaments.
- They are involved in the synthesis of extracellular matrix components, which are vital for tissue structure.
- Fibroblast activity is essential for wound healing, as they help close wounds and rebuild tissues.
- Images of fibroblasts can help researchers and medical professionals study their behavior in different conditions.
- Fibroblast pictures can also aid in understanding various diseases, including fibrosis and cancer.
